    Deep Analysis

    ABT Sentiment Briefing

    Date: 2026-05-07
    5-Day Return: -8.05%
    Composite Sentiment: 0.1034 (mildly positive)
    Buzz: 70 articles (1.0x average)

    SENTIMENT ASSESSMENT

    The composite sentiment score of 0.1034 indicates a mildly positive tilt, but this is contradicted by the sharp -8.05% five-day decline and the stock trading near 52-week lows. The sentiment signal is weak and likely driven by a few bullish headlines (insider buying, dividend yield appeal) rather than broad-based optimism. The put/call ratio of 0.0 is anomalous—likely a data gap or no options activity—and provides no directional insight. Overall, sentiment is neutral-to-cautious with a bearish price action overlay.

    KEY THEMES

    1. Insider Buying at 52-Week Lows

    Multiple articles highlight that insiders are “gobbling up shares” while ABT trades near its 52-week low. This is a classic bullish signal for value-oriented investors, suggesting management sees the stock as undervalued.

    2. Dividend Yield Appeal

    ABT is featured in a list of high-yielding stocks near 52-week lows, paying “more than double the S&P 500 average.” This frames ABT as a defensive income play amid market volatility.

    3. Market Expansion in Diagnostics (Lateral Flow Assays)

    A detailed research report projects the lateral flow assay market growing from $10.01B (2024) to $15.42B (2030). ABT is a major player in this space, and AI/digital integration is cited as a growth driver.

    4. GLP-1 Hydration Products Opportunity

    ABT is named as a key contributor in the emerging GLP-1 hydration products market, which is entering “rapid expansion” as GLP-1 drug users require supportive hydration solutions.

    5. Portfolio Manager Underperformance

    The Polen Focus Growth Portfolio (which holds ABT) returned -17.27% in Q1 2026, significantly underperforming its index (-9.78%). This suggests institutional headwinds and potential forced selling.

    RISKS

    • 52-Week Low Momentum: The stock is in a clear downtrend. Without a fundamental catalyst, further downside is possible as technical selling and stop-loss triggers compound.
    • Macro Headwinds: The “Wall Street Week Ahead” article notes a busy week with jobs data, Fed loan survey, and earnings from major names. A hawkish Fed or weak labor data could pressure defensive stocks like ABT.
    • Portfolio Manager Exodus: The Polen fund’s severe underperformance may lead to redemptions, forcing additional selling of ABT shares.
    • No Clear Near-Term Catalyst: Most bullish articles focus on long-term market trends (2030 forecasts) or dividend stability, not immediate earnings or product launches.

    CATALYSTS

    • Insider Buying Signal: If insider purchases continue or are disclosed in SEC filings, this could trigger a sentiment shift and attract value investors.
    • Lateral Flow Assay Growth: Any new contract win, FDA clearance, or partnership in the LFA space could re-rate the stock.
    • GLP-1 Hydration Product Launch: ABT’s entry into this fast-growing category could provide a new revenue stream and narrative.
    • Dividend Safety Confirmation: If ABT reaffirms its dividend policy or announces an increase, income-focused buyers may step in.

    CONTRARIAN VIEW

    The composite sentiment of 0.1034 is barely positive despite a -8% weekly drop and 52-week lows. This suggests the bullish signals (insider buying, dividend yield) are being overweighted by the sentiment model relative to the bearish price action. A contrarian interpretation: the stock may be a value trap—insider buying could be a “catch the falling knife” move, and the dividend yield may be at risk if earnings deteriorate. The LFA and GLP-1 market projections are long-dated (2030, 2036) and provide no near-term earnings support. The market is pricing in real headwinds that the sentiment model is not capturing.
